 I've been working on Ragamuffin. I have some tablature out of an old
 issue of Guitar World magazine but it is really inaccurate in the
 sections of the song where Hedges shows off his technique. I have typed
 in the first few measures to get things started. I stopped where
 Michael starts really slapping around the guitar. I was hoping
 that someone out there might be able to help me out here. I'll gather
 up your responses and post a (hopefully) completed tab.
 Ragamuffin
 by Michael Hedges
 
 tuning: DADGAD (low to high)
 
 h = hammer
 p = pulloff
 / = slide up
 \ = slide down
 ^ = harmonic
 R = slap with right fingers
 L = slap with left fingers
 () = grace note
 D|--2--h3p2-----0-------------------|----------0-----------------------|
 A|------------------0------h2--/3---|--3-----------5-------------------|
 G|----------0-----------------------|------0-----------4-------0--h2---|
 D|--0-------------------0--h2--/3---|--3-----------5-------5-----------|
 A|----------------------------------|----------------------------------|
 D|----------------------------------|----------------------------------|
 D|--2--h3p2-----5-------------------|--5---------------------------7---|
 A|--------------0--h5---------------|--5------p0---------------0-------|
 G|----------0---------------0-------|--------p0---L5--L7---------------|
 D|----------------------0------L5---|-------p0----L5--L7---------------|
 A|-----------------------------L5---|------p0--------------0-----------|
 D|--0--------------------------L5---|-----p0---------------------------|
 
 ^^^^^^
 I'm not really sure what happens here. He may just be pulling off
 by dragging his finger (which is barring the fifth fret) across the
 strings, but that doesn't quite sound right.
